a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Joseph Myers <joseph@codesourcery.com>2013-03-04 23:53:05 +0000
committerJoseph Myers <joseph@codesourcery.com>2013-03-04 23:53:05 +0000
commitcfb6382a4f57226a8c012f67a95ae5502f0dc5b2 (patch)
treef5f47fe4424746479b4f2ea0520734ae1dadd3b8
parent2e167a700a668d79585c9e9e46e0ddd697ac75e2 (diff)
downloadglibc-cfb6382a4f57226a8c012f67a95ae5502f0dc5b2.tar
glibc-cfb6382a4f57226a8c012f67a95ae5502f0dc5b2.tar.gz
glibc-cfb6382a4f57226a8c012f67a95ae5502f0dc5b2.tar.bz2
glibc-cfb6382a4f57226a8c012f67a95ae5502f0dc5b2.zip
Remove powerpc32 strncmp comments about bounded pointers.
-rw-r--r--ChangeLog8
-rw-r--r--sysdeps/powerpc/powerpc32/power4/strncmp.S3
-rw-r--r--sysdeps/powerpc/powerpc32/power7/strncmp.S3
-rw-r--r--sysdeps/powerpc/powerpc32/strncmp.S3
4 files changed, 8 insertions, 9 deletions
diff --git a/ChangeLog b/ChangeLog
index 34e7f226d5..3bd305b09b 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,11 @@
+2013-03-04 Joseph Myers <joseph@codesourcery.com>
+
+ [BZ #13550]
+ * sysdeps/powerpc/powerpc32/power4/strncmp.S (strncmp): Remove
+ comment about bounded pointers.
+ * sysdeps/powerpc/powerpc32/power7/strncmp.S (strncmp): Likewise.
+ * sysdeps/powerpc/powerpc32/strncmp.S (strncmp): Likewise.
+
2013-03-04 Andreas Jaeger <aj@suse.de>
* sysdeps/unix/sysv/linux/bits/mman-linux.h: New file, with Linux
diff --git a/sysdeps/powerpc/powerpc32/power4/strncmp.S b/sysdeps/powerpc/powerpc32/power4/strncmp.S
index b3a69975c1..724d9084a9 100644
--- a/sysdeps/powerpc/powerpc32/power4/strncmp.S
+++ b/sysdeps/powerpc/powerpc32/power4/strncmp.S
@@ -29,9 +29,6 @@ EALIGN (strncmp, 4, 0)
#define rSTR1 r3 /* first string arg */
#define rSTR2 r4 /* second string arg */
#define rN r5 /* max string length */
-/* Note: The Bounded pointer support in this code is broken. This code
- was inherited from PPC32 and that support was never completed.
- Current PPC gcc does not support -fbounds-check or -fbounded-pointers. */
#define rWORD1 r6 /* current word in s1 */
#define rWORD2 r7 /* current word in s2 */
#define rWORD3 r10
diff --git a/sysdeps/powerpc/powerpc32/power7/strncmp.S b/sysdeps/powerpc/powerpc32/power7/strncmp.S
index b58630e333..fdae44d265 100644
--- a/sysdeps/powerpc/powerpc32/power7/strncmp.S
+++ b/sysdeps/powerpc/powerpc32/power7/strncmp.S
@@ -31,9 +31,6 @@ EALIGN (strncmp,5,0)
#define rSTR1 r3 /* first string arg */
#define rSTR2 r4 /* second string arg */
#define rN r5 /* max string length */
-/* Note: The Bounded pointer support in this code is broken. This code
- was inherited from PPC32 and that support was never completed.
- Current PPC gcc does not support -fbounds-check or -fbounded-pointers. */
#define rWORD1 r6 /* current word in s1 */
#define rWORD2 r7 /* current word in s2 */
#define rWORD3 r10
diff --git a/sysdeps/powerpc/powerpc32/strncmp.S b/sysdeps/powerpc/powerpc32/strncmp.S
index 3cb6509e20..fa345d293c 100644
--- a/sysdeps/powerpc/powerpc32/strncmp.S
+++ b/sysdeps/powerpc/powerpc32/strncmp.S
@@ -29,9 +29,6 @@ EALIGN (strncmp, 4, 0)
#define rSTR1 r3 /* first string arg */
#define rSTR2 r4 /* second string arg */
#define rN r5 /* max string length */
-/* Note: The Bounded pointer support in this code is broken. This code
- was inherited from PPC32 and that support was never completed.
- Current PPC gcc does not support -fbounds-check or -fbounded-pointers. */
#define rWORD1 r6 /* current word in s1 */
#define rWORD2 r7 /* current word in s2 */
#define rFEFE r8 /* constant 0xfefefeff (-0x01010101) */